How to Get NCAA 14 Revamped on Xbox 360

You'll need a physical or digital copy of NCAA Football 14 and a modded Xbox 360. Download the College Football Revamped mod files, transfer them via USB, and follow the install instructions. Voila, modern college football on your old console!

I successfully did it last month! First, I modded my Xbox 360 using a JTAG/RGH method. Then I downloaded the revamped mod from the College Football Revamped website. Follow the detailed guide they provide, and you'll have an updated NCAA 14 in no time!
